#### GitLab Token Setup
OpenHands automatically exports a `GITLAB_TOKEN` to the shell environment if provided:
<details>
<summary>OAuth Authentication</summary>
<summary>Setting Up a GitLab Token</summary>
When using OpenHands Cloud, the GitHub OAuth flow requests the following permissions:
- Repository access (read/write)
- Workflow management
- Organization read access
1. **Generate a Personal Access Token (PAT)**:
- On GitLab, go to User Settings > Access Tokens.
- Create a new token with the following scopes:
- `api` (API access)
- `read_user` (Read user information)
- `read_repository` (Read repository)
- `write_repository` (Write repository)
- Set an expiration date or leave it blank for a non-expiring token.
2. **Enter Token in OpenHands**:
- Click the Settings button (gear icon).
- Paste your token in the `GitLab Token` field.
- Enter your GitLab instance URL if using self-hosted GitLab.
- Click `Save` to apply the changes.

# CI Builds Repair Benchmark Integration
This module integrates the CI Builds Repair benchmark developed by [JetBrains-Research](https://github.com/JetBrains-Research/lca-baselines/tree/main/ci-builds-repair/ci-builds-repair-benchmark).
For more information, refer to the [GitHub repository](https://github.com/JetBrains-Research/lca-baselines/tree/main/ci-builds-repair/ci-builds-repair-benchmark) and the associated [research paper](https://arxiv.org/abs/2406.11612).
See notice below for details
## Setup
Before running any scripts, make sure to configure the benchmark by setting up `config.yaml`.
This benchmark pushes to JetBrains' private GitHub repository. You will to request a `token_gh` provided by their team, to run this benchmark.
## Inference
To run inference with your model:
```bash
./evaluation/benchmarks/lca_ci_build_repair/scripts/run_infer.sh llm.yourmodel
```
## Evaluation
To evaluate the predictions:
```bash
./evaluation/benchmarks/lca_ci_build_repair/scripts/eval_infer.sh predictions_path_containing_output
```
## Results
The benchmark contains 68 instances, we skip instances #126 and #145, and only run 66 instances due to dockerization errors.
Due to running in live GitHub machines, the benchmark is sensitive to the date it is run. Even the golden patches in the dataset might present failures due to updates.
For example, on 2025-04-09, running the benchmark against the golden patches gave 57/67 successes, with 1 job left in the waiting list.
On 2025-04-10, running the benchmark full with OH and no oracle, 37 succeeded. That is 54% of the complete set of 68 instances and 64% of the 57 that succeed with golden patches.

## SWT-Bench Evaluation
[SWT-Bench](https://swtbench.com/) ([paper](https://arxiv.org/abs/2406.12952)) is a benchmark for evaluating the capability of LLMs at creating unit tests. It is performed on the same instances as SWE-Bench, but requires a separate evaluation harness to capture coverage and issue reproduction. We therefore detail below how to leverage the inference script in this folder to run inference on SWT-Bench and how to use the SWT-Bench evaluation harness to evaluate them.
### Run inference on SWT-Bench
To run inference on SWT-Bench, you can use the same `run_infer.sh` script as described for evaluation on plain SWE-Bench. The only differences is that you need to specify the `mode` parameter to `swt` or `swt-ci` when running the script. For example, to run inference on SWT-Bench Verified, run the following command:
```bash
./evaluation/benchmarks/swe_bench/scripts/run_infer.sh [model_config] [git-version] [agent] [eval_limit] [max_iter] [num_workers] [swe-dataset] test 1 swt
# Example - This runs evaluation on CodeActAgent for 500 instances on "SWT-bench_Verified"'s test set (corresponding to SWE-bench_Verified), with max 100 iteration per instances, with 1 number of workers running in parallel
./evaluation/benchmarks/swe_bench/scripts/run_infer.sh llm.eval_gpt4o-2024-11-20 HEAD CodeActAgent 500 100 1 princeton-nlp/SWE-bench_Verified test 1 swt
```
The two modes `swt` and `swt-ci` have the following effect:
- `swt`: This mode will change the prompt to instruct the agent to generate reproducing test cases instead of resolving the issue.
- `swt-ci`: In addition to the changes by `swt`, this mode sets up the CI environment by i) pre-installing the environment in the docker image, such that the test framework can be executed without errors and ii) telling the model the exact command to run the test framework.
